About

Lake Markham is a folk pop artist based in Nashville, TN. Focusing heavily on vivid lyricism, he combines mellow pop stylings with traditional forms of American music to create a unique sound.

If you're lucky enough to see Lake live, you can expect to hear influences of artists like Bob Dylan, Wilco, and John Mayer. Until then, you can find his 'In a House' EP and his independently released album 'Pueblo' on iTunes and Spotify.

In 2012, Lake began studying music business in Nashville's renowned Belmont University.
